>> > 4) All supported platforms must have kernels built from the Fedora
>> > kernel SRPM and enabled by default in the spec file. Each kernel must be
>> > built in a timely manner for every SRPM upload.
>>
>> I do not like this requirement. This seems to be specifically provided
>> to block the possibility to have ARM as a primary architecture if we do
>> not want to support just one or two ARM platforms. I do not really see a
>> problem in limiting platforms during rawhide development and branched
>> development. Additional platforms could be enabled for final builds
>> before the release freezes and for update builds.
>
> The problem with not doing a full set of builds in rawhide is that it
> significantly reduces the testing - both in terms of making sure that
> code still bilds, and in terms of making sure that we don't have
> unexpected functional regressions. Shortly before release is a really
> bad time to discover this. My impression is that the kernel team don't
> want that to be a possibility.
>
>> Another solution might be in koji where the kernels for the additional
>> platforms would be built in parallel on multiple build hosts. Of course
>> that would require changes in koji.
>
> Yes, there's no fundamental reason that these builds need to occur in
> series. If koji had support for exploding builds out to multiple
> machines then things would work much better. Another alternative might
> be to investigate whether distcc is practical in this environment.
